100% in on Justin Fuente, the record speaks for itself. Young, good recruiter, great coach. Makes way too much sense for where we are as a program right now for us to go after Fuente with his track record at Memphis. He honestly makes all the sense in the world and should be Tanner's first phone call

If not him, go after Tom Herman, guy is going to be a star, you can see how Ohio State is struggling without him there (even though I fear he wouldn't stay long and would jump for the next really big job).

If those 2 fail then I'd go get Kirby Smart and surround him with a great staff

Maybe go with D.J. Durkin (his defenses speak for themselves) get him a good OC and we're set

The last thing we need is D'Antonio especially with his health issues

For all out fun PJ Fleck (Western Michigan) would be the most entertaining coach in CFB if we're looking for pure entertainment/energy value (and following Spurrier we'd have the entertainment category locked up). Plus he's young and can really recruit (super high risk/potential reward)

This is a rebuilding job, with great facilities and untapped recruiting ground in North Carolina (need to make this a focus), Virginia, and GA and Florida with a stellar 2018 in state class on the way
